=head1 NAME
WebGUI::DateTime - DateTime subclass with additional WebGUI methods
=head1 SYNOPSIS
# Create an object from a MySQL date/time in the UTC time zone
my $dt = WebGUI::DateTime->new("2006-11-06 21:12:45");
# Create an object from an epoch time in the UTC time zone
my $dt = WebGUI::DateTime->new(time);
# Create an object from a MySQL date/time in a specific time zone
my $dt = WebGUI::DateTime->new( mysql => "2006-11-06 21:12:45", time_zone => "America/Chicago" );
# Create an object from a hash of data
my $dt = WebGUI::DateTime->new( year => 2006, month => 11, day => 6 );
# Get a string to give to MySQL
my $mysqlDatetime = $dt->toDatabase;
my $mysqlDate = $dt->toDatabaseDate;
my $mysqlTime = $dt->toDatabaseTime
# Get a string for WebGUI::Form elements
my $userDatetime = $dt->toUserTimeZone;
my $userDate = $dt->toUserTimeZoneDate;
my $userTime = $dt->toUserTimeZoneTime;
# Get strings to be used for iCalendar feeds
my $ical = $dt->toIcal;
my $icalDate = $dt->toIcalDate;
my $icalTime = $dt->toIcalTime;
# Get a string based on the user's preferred date/time format in the user's
# time zone.
my $webguiDate = $dt->webguiDate;
# Get a string based on a passed WebGUI date/time format
my $webguiDate = $dt->webguiDate($webguiFormat);
### See perldoc DateTime for additional methods ###
=head1 DESCRIPTION
This module is intended as a drop-in replacement for Perl's DateTime module,
with additional methods for translating to and from MySQL Date/Time field
strings.
NOTE: This module replaces WebGUI::Session::DateTime, which has a problem
dealing with time zones.
=head1 METHODS
=cut
#######################################################################
=head2 new (session, string )
Creates a new object from a MySQL Date/Time string in the format
"2006-11-06 21:12:45".
This string is assumed to be in the UTC time zone. If it is not, use the
"mysql" => string constructor, below.
=head2 new (session, integer )
Creates a new object from an epoch time.
=head2 new (session, "mysql" => string, "time_zone" => string )
Creates a new object from a MySQL Date/Time string that is in the specified
time zone
=head2 new (session, hash )
Creates a new object from a hash of data passed directly to DateTime. See
perldoc DateTime for the proper keys to be used.
Note: Unless you specify a time_zone, your object will exist in a "floating"
time zone. It is best that you always specify a time zone, and use UTC before
doing date/time math.
=cut

=head2 webguiDate ( format )
Parses WebGUI dateFormat string and converts to DateTime format
=head3 format
A string representing the output format for the date. Defaults to '%z %Z'. You can use the following to format your date string:
%% = % (percent) symbol.
%c = The calendar month name.
%C = The calendar month name abbreviated.
%d = A two digit day.
%D = A variable digit day.
%h = A two digit hour (on a 12 hour clock).
%H = A variable digit hour (on a 12 hour clock).
%j = A two digit hour (on a 24 hour clock).
%J = A variable digit hour (on a 24 hour clock).
%m = A two digit month.
%M = A variable digit month.
%n = A two digit minute.
%O = Offset from GMT/UTC represented in four digit form with a sign. Example: -0600
%p = A lower-case am/pm.
%P = An upper-case AM/PM.
%s = A two digit second.
%t = Time zone name.
%w = Day of the week.
%W = Day of the week abbreviated.
%y = A four digit year.
%Y = A two digit year.
%z = The current user's date format preference.
%Z = The current user's time format preference.

=head1 ABOUT TIME ZONES
It is best that all date/time math be done in the UTC time zone, because of such
wonderful things as "daylight savings time" and "leap seconds".
To this end, read the documentation for each method to find out if they
automatically convert their result into UTC.
